One more thing: A couple kernel-side patches are needed to support the
binaries produced by this toolchain on SH-2/J2 and other NOMMU
systems. One adds the unified syscall trap number for SH-2/3/4; the
other enables loading of ELF files on NOMMU. Early versions of both
were included in this email to the musl list:
http://www.openwall.com/lists/musl/2015/06/16/5
The version of the SH unified syscall trap patch that's been proposed
upstream is available here as well:
http://lkml.iu.edu/hypermail/linux/kernel/1508.3/01702.html
It touches some of the same code touched by the 0pf/J2 patches:
http://lkml.iu.edu/hypermail/linux/kernel/1506.2/02538.html
so some minor work to merge them is needed for using this on the real
J2 hardware.
I'm attaching both patches to this email as well.

@@ -268,20 +268,29 @@ debug_trap:
* Syscall #: R3
* Arguments #0 to #3: R4--R7
* Arguments #4 to #6: R0, R1, R2
- * TRA: (number of arguments + ABI revision) x 4
+ * TRA: See following table.
*
- * This code also handles delegating other traps to the BIOS/gdb stub
- * according to:
- *
- * Trap number
* (TRA>>2) Purpose
* -------- -------
* 0x00-0x0f original SH-3/4 syscall ABI (not in general use).
* 0x10-0x1f general SH-3/4 syscall ABI.
- * 0x20-0x2f syscall ABI for SH-2 parts.
+ * 0x1f unified SH-2/3/4 syscall ABI (preferred).
+ * 0x20-0x2f original SH-2 syscall ABI.
* 0x30-0x3f debug traps used by the kernel.
* 0x40-0xff Not supported by all parts, so left unhandled.
*
+ * For making system calls, any trap number in the range for the
+ * given cpu model may be used, but the unified trap number 0x1f is
+ * preferred for compatibility with all models.
+ *
+ * The low bits of the trap number were once documented as matching
+ * the number of arguments, but they were never actually used as such
+ * by the kernel. SH-2 originally used its own separate trap range
+ * because several hardware exceptions fell in the range used for the
+ * SH-3/4 syscall ABI.
+ *
+ * This code also handles delegating other traps to the BIOS/gdb stub.
+ *
* Note: When we're first called, the TRA value must be shifted
* right 2 bits in order to get the value that was used as the "trapa"
* argument.
